Miami (MIA) to Puerto Cabezas (PUZ) Flight Distance

The flight distance from Miami International Airport (MIA) in Miami, United States to Puerto Cabezas Airport (PUZ) in Puerto Cabezas, Nicaragua is 1,346 kilometers (836 miles / 727 nautical miles). The estimated flight time for this route is approximately 3h, flying south southwest at a heading of 194°.

This is a short-haul route typically served by narrow-body aircraft such as the Boeing 737 or Airbus A320 family. In-flight service is usually limited to drinks and light snacks.

This is an international route connecting United States with Nicaragua. Travelers should check visa requirements, customs regulations, and any travel advisories before booking.

Time zone information: When it's 00:47 in Miami, it's 23:47 in Puerto Cabezas.

The return flight from Puerto Cabezas (PUZ) to Miami (MIA) follows a heading of 13° (north northeast). Actual flight times may vary depending on wind conditions, air traffic, and the specific aircraft used.
